Chih-Hsien Chi is a scholar working on Emergency Medicine, Epidemiology and Surgery. According to data from OpenAlex, Chih-Hsien Chi has authored 44 papers receiving a total of 862 indexed citations (citations by other indexed papers that have themselves been cited), including 23 papers in Emergency Medicine, 16 papers in Epidemiology and 9 papers in Surgery. Recurrent topics in Chih-Hsien Chi's work include Cardiac Arrest and Resuscitation (13 papers), Trauma and Emergency Care Studies (10 papers) and Trauma Management and Diagnosis (5 papers). Chih-Hsien Chi is often cited by papers focused on Cardiac Arrest and Resuscitation (13 papers), Trauma and Emergency Care Studies (10 papers) and Trauma Management and Diagnosis (5 papers). Chih-Hsien Chi collaborates with scholars based in Taiwan, United States and Japan. Chih-Hsien Chi's co-authors include Fong‐Chin Su, Yi‐Fang Tu, Chia‐Chang Chuang, Shu‐Chu Shiesh, Ching‐Chi Lee, Ming-Che Tsai, Ming‐Yuan Hong, Hsiang‐Chin Hsu, Chi-Chang Shieh and Lien‐I Hor and has published in prestigious journals such as New England Journal of Medicine, PLoS ONE and Psychopharmacology.
